Jacksonville Daily Journal July 9, 1921
Funeral services for James A. Bingman, whose death was mentioned in the Friday Journal, will be held at the Hebron M.E. church, Sunday morning at 10:30.
Deceased was born November 6, 1849. Most of his life was spent in farming, until three years a go when he retired and moved to Jacksonville.
On December 11, 1873 he was married to Rachel A. Gard of Prentice, who died May 31, 1892. Two children were born � David C. Bingman of Edgewood, Illinois and Mrs. Lula McDaniel of Jacksonville.
Mr Bingman entered the matrimonial state again February 2, 1896 by marrying Barbara Lowder. Children to this union were Irene and Estelle Bingman, who both reside at home.
Besides this wife and children, he is survived by two brothers, Elijah and Stephen Bingman of Sinclair and one sister, Mrs. Mary Stockton, also of Sinclair.
